2013-05-18 26 views
2

当使用MATLAB Engine interface时,如何获得启动的matlab进程的进程ID?或者我怎样才能启动matlab过程,让我也可以获得PID?如何在使用MATLAB引擎时获得matlab的PID?

我需要这个的原因是当它们花费太长时间时能够中断计算。在* nix系统上,这似乎通过发送一个SIGINT信号给MATLAB来工作。这不会杀死MATLAB,但会中断当前的计算。

回答

5

评估在MATLAB下得到PID:

feature('GetPid') 

我发现这个here